NOWAK v. SZWEDO

No. 88 C 5766.

704 F.Supp. 153 (1989)

Herbert NOWAK, Plaintiff, v. Frank SZWEDO and Richard Julien, Defendants.

United States District Court, N.D. Illinois, E.D.

January 11, 1989.


MEMORANDUM OPINION AND ORDER

PLUNKETT, District Judge.

Plaintiff Herbert Nowak brings suit against Defendants Frank Szwedo and Richard Julien under 42 U.S.C. § 1983 for alleged violations of his rights under the First and Fourteenth Amendments. Defendants have moved to strike and dismiss the complaint. For the reasons set forth below, the motion is granted in part and denied in part.
